A Real review of Vinayaka Homoeopathy

Remarks :

I joined homeopathy in 2019 by appearing for the NEET exam 2019. The pass mark is 107, I got 190 out of 720. Then I applied for All India Neet counseling through aaccc.gov.in, There are three rounds of counseling, I applied in the last mop-up round, and finally, I got admitted to Vinayaka mission homeopathic Medical College and Hospital. Here there is no donation, admission is purely based on your neet mark. The administrative staff handled this very professionally and guided us throughout the whole process.

In my college, there are many departments ( Organon, Pharmacy, Surgery, Materia medica, Repertory, Obstetrics, Gynaecology, Psychiatry, Paediatric) with an emergency unit, x-ray unit, and Laboratory facilities. Each department is filled so well experienced faculties, in every department there is a HOD, an associate professor and 3-to 4 assistant professors. For all batches, they conduct a term exam, a model exam and finally University exam.

Internships Opportunities :

There is no stipend for inerns, Students are not allowed if they are willing to work in other colleges. There will be allopathic postings for 6 months. Interns are asked to do a thesis for completion. Interns are taken regularly to health camps.

Loan/ Scholarship Provisions :

Regarding the fee structure as compared to other colleges, it is less. Our college provides various scholarships both institutional and Government scholarships. I will mention some of the scholarships: Founder's scholarship, Academic merit-based scholarship, Alumine scholarship, Economically and socially based scholarship, Physically Challenged, Staff welfare scholarship, Sports Professional Scholarship, and Ex-servicemen scholarship.

Campus Life :

The campus life is not bad. Before COVID college used to conduct an annual fest. But after COVID everything paused. Management is again working to conduct again regularly. Vinayaka Mission has a large collection of books journals and research books in the library. Our college has started a digital library with free Wi-Fi connection with any number of computers for the students. The working hour of the Library is 9 to 5. Students are provided enough support in the extra activities. The college has newly inaugurated new clubs for arts sports etc. They run their own group on social media which was managed by student council members.
